SECTION 4 - ADEQUACY OF MEASUREMENT STANDARDS /

METHOD OF VERIFICATION

4.1 / Verify that the primary and/or secondary calibration standards used by the supplier have the accuracy, stability, range, and resolution required for the item being calibrated. The laboratory shall ensure that the calibration uncertainties are sufficiently small so that the adequacy of the measurement is not adversely affected. Well defined and documented measurement assurance techniques or uncertainty analyses may be used to verify the adequacy of the measurement process. If such techniques are not used, the collective uncertainty of the measurement standards shall not exceed 25% of the acceptable tolerance for each characteristic being calibrated.

SECTION 9 – CALIBRATION STATUS /

METHOD OF VERIFICATION

9.1 / a.  Verify that M&TE and standards are uniquely identified and labeled to indicate calibration status (calibration date calibration due date at a minimum). Where impractical to directly label an item, the supplier shall provide other suitable means to identify the status of the item.
b.  Verify that Items that are not calibrated to their full range, or have other limitations, are identified to that condition.
c.  Verify that the supplier has controls in place to apply tamper resistant seals to operator accessible controls or adjustment, which if moved, would affect the calibration. The calibration system shall provide instructions for use of the seals and disposition on items whose seals are broken.

SECTION 10 – CALIBRATION TRACEABILITY

/

METHOD OF VERIFICATION

10.1 / Verify that M&TE, calibration standards and reference materials are traceable to national, international, or intrinsic standards where available. If traceability to national, international, or intrinsic standards of measurement is not available, traceability requirements may be satisfied by one or more of the following:
·  Participation in a suitable program of interlaboratory comparisons or proficiency testing.
·  Internationally accepted standards in the field concerned.
·  Suitable reference materials.
·  Ratio or reciprocity-type measurements.
·  Mutual consent standards which are clearly specified and mutually agreed upon by all parties concerned

SECTION 14 - CALIBRATION SYSTEM ADEQUACY

/

METHOD OF VERIFICATION

14.1 / Verify the supplier has established and maintains documented procedures to:
a.  Evaluate the adequacy of the calibration system through internal audits or equivalent oversight to verify compliance with established requirements.
b.  In addition to internal audits, verify internal checks on the quality of results provided to customers is performed by one or more of the following methods:
1.  Statistical quality control
2.  Proficiency testing/inter-laboratory comparisons
3.  Use of certified reference materials
4.  Replicating measurements using the same or different methods
5.  Correlation of results for different characteristics of an item

SECTION 15 - RECORDS

/

METHOD OF VERIFICATION

15.1 / Verify the calibration service is supported by records. Verify that the quality program specifies record retention period.
a.  Laboratory M&TE and calibration standards should include but are not limited to:
·  Name/description of the M&TE/standard
·  Manufacturer’s name model, serial number, or other unique identifier
·  Laboratory location
·  Calibration status/date information
·  History of calibrations, maintenance, repairs, damage and/or modifications
·  Out of tolerance evaluation data
b.  Calibration certificates or reports for customers should include but are not limited to:
·  Certificate or report title
·  Calibration laboratory location
·  Unique identifier for the certificate or report on each page
·  Name and address of customer
·  Purchase order number
·  Unique identification of the customer equipment
·  Calibration date
·  Calibration procedure(s) used
·  Laboratory M&TE/standards used
·  Deviations or out-of-tolerance conditions noted
·  Collective uncertainty statement
·  Statement attesting to traceability to national standards statement
·  Signature/title of authorized certificate/report approver
·  Calibration results data (as-found and as-left data)
